Just because Hankins is the only notable movement that might be expected before the draft. I hadn't seen this injury note, but maybe there is more to the story than him just waiting:

Quote:
Hankins has not practiced all week with an ankle injury. He has landed on the injury report three out of the last four weeks with a different issue, but was able to work his way into the lineup the previous two occasions. In Week 14, he had a chest injury, and did not practice one day (but played that week). Last week, it was the same story, only for a shoulder injury. He’ll finish his season with 44 tackles (four for a loss), two sacks and five quarterback hits. Hankins has two years remaining on his contract with the Colts.
Colts News last season

note: I'm not saying he would not pass a physical, just that interested teams like the Skins are likely leveraging the quality NT's in the draft and his recent injuries to lower the offer far below what he wants/expects.
